I love World Book Online (Kids, Student, and Advanced)! It is a great place to start any search. The younger students will love the pictures, videos, sounds and activities. Older students can use it for research papers. Teachers will love the Activities and the Educator tools, too. World Book Online provides the content standards for much of the information that is provided here which teachers will find very helpful.

SIRS Discoverer and SIRS Issues Researcher provide Educators’ Resources and Standards Correlations which I believe can help the teachers immensely.

As a student of library science, I have begun to use ProQuest for my own class work. I have set up RSS feeds from various library journals to keep myself updated on various trends. I will use WorldCat regularly while cataloging books and other searches. I have started showing AP Literature students NetLibrary when they come looking for a book we don’t have in the library. I imagine in the winter and spring, the Juniors, Seniors, and I will be perusing Learning Express Library for ACT help or Job & Career Skills.
